The Himachal Pradesh State Cooperative Bank Limited has secured first position at the national level for effective implementation of the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ana, bringing recognition to the state for its performance in supporting farmers through crop insurance.

The bank achieved the top rank in the ‘Co-operative Bank–Medium State’ category for outstanding implementation of the scheme during Kharif 2024 and Rabi 2024–25. In recognition of this achievement, the Ministry of Agriculture and Farmers’ Welfare issued a certificate of appreciation to the bank for its role in the successful execution of the crop insurance scheme.

The certificate was presented to Chief Minister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u on Tuesday by the Chairman of Himachal Pradesh State Cooperative Bank Limited Devendra Shyam and Managing Director Shravan Manta.
